Social Engineering: is the art of manipulating people into performing actions or divulging confidential information, rather than by breaking in or using technical cracking techniques…. In most cases the attacker never comes face-to-face with the victim (Wikipedia). A very basic scenario – someone calls you, say’s they are from a ‘trusted’ organisation (like your bank) […]
